什么是外链爬取和数据爬取?
外链爬取是指通过爬虫技术获取其他网站上的链接地址,然后将这些链接地址保存到本地数据库中。数据爬取则是指通过爬虫技术获取其他网站上的数据信息,例如网站上的文章、图片、视频等。
外链爬取和数据爬取的优缺点是什么?
外链爬取的优点是可以快速获取大量的链接地址,对于SEO优化有很大的帮助,但是外链的质量不一定高。数据爬取的优点是可以获取到其他网站上的有用信息,有助于分析竞争对手的网站和行业趋势,但是需要更多的时间和精力。
外链爬取的缺点是可能会被其他网站封禁或拉入黑名单,导致SEO排名下降。数据爬取的缺点是需要处理大量的数据,需要更多的技术和资源。
哪种更适合你?
这取决于你的需求和目的。如果你想快速提升网站的SEO排名,可以选择外链爬取,但是需要注意外链的质量。如果你想了解行业趋势和竞争对手的情况,可以选择数据爬取,但是需要更多的时间和精力。
另外,需要注意的是,无论是外链爬取还是数据爬取,都需要遵守相关法律法规,不得侵犯他人的知识产权和隐私权。
如何进行外链爬取和数据爬取?
进行外链爬取和数据爬取需要使用爬虫技术,可以使用Python中的爬虫框架,例如Scrapy和BeautifulSoup。在使用爬虫技术进行爬取时,需要注意不要对目标网站造成过大的负担,遵守robots.txt协议,避免被封禁或拉入黑名单。
另外,需要注意的是,爬取的数据需要进行清洗和处理,去除无用信息和重复数据,保证数据的准确性和可用性。
如何避免被封禁或拉入黑名单?
为了避免被封禁或拉入黑名单,可以遵守以下几点:
- 遵守robots.txt协议,不要访问被禁止的页面
- 设置合理的爬取频率和时间间隔,不要对目标网站造成过大的负担
- 使用代理IP和UA伪装,避免被识别为爬虫
- 定期更新爬取代码和数据库,保证数据的准确性和可用性